Strong's Definition
Strong's Exhaustive Concordance

Bilgah. - § Bilgah = "cheerfulness" - Bilgah, the name of two Israelites 1) a priest of the 15th course, in David's time 2) a priest accompanying Zerubbabel

Scripture References

Occurrences in the Bible

3 total references
ReferenceText
1 Chronicles 24:14

The fifteenth to Bilgah, the sixteenth to Immer,

Word: בִּלְגַה (Bilgah)
Nehemiah 12:5

Miamin, Maadiah, Bilgah,

Word: בִּלְגַה (Bilgah)
Nehemiah 12:18

Of Bilgah, Shammua; of Shemaiah, Jehonathan;

Word: בִּלְגַה (Bilgah)
